Output 51720bf9c290adfe5eb942ea540d97169a53b3d8a7f9afaf1be5e5fba6768ec8:0

value
13763000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c53c071f6dffde07a8add4b6984602cf9454010 OP_EQUALVERIFY OP_CHECKSIG
address
153P4caQTCnF3SfwihvfYxPv28tb5U9Qyq
transaction
51720bf9c290adfe5eb942ea540d97169a53b3d8a7f9afaf1be5e5fba6768ec8
confirmations
798947
spent
true